1. Introduction
The Ubiquiti Networks NBE-5AC-GEN2 NanoBeam ac Gen2 airMAX CPE is an advanced Customer Premises Equipment designed for high-performance wireless connectivity. This device integrates radio and antenna into a compact unit, optimized for noise immunity and efficient RF energy direction. It operates on airOS 8, supporting various wireless features for Point-to-Point (PtP) and Point-to-MultiPoint (PtMP) applications.

3. Product Overview
3.1 Key Features
- Incredible Speed: Achieves 450+ Mbps throughput, suitable for high-demand applications over distances exceeding 15 km.
- Reliable Performance: Equipped with an Atheros MIPS 74Kc 720 MHz processor, 128MB DDR2 memory, and 8MB Flash for stable and efficient data processing.
- Strong Signal: Features an integrated 19 dBi gain antenna with dual linear polarization for focused signal transmission, reduced interference, and extended range.
- Easy Setup: Includes a dedicated Wi-Fi radio for management, simplifying configuration and monitoring via intuitive software.
- Wide Coverage: Supports adjustable channel sizes (10/20/30/40/50/60/80 MHz in PtP, 10/20/30/40 MHz in PtMP) for optimized bandwidth and flexible network configurations.

4. Setup
This section outlines the basic steps for setting up your NanoBeam ac Gen2 device. For detailed instructions, refer to the Quick Start Guide included in your package or the official Ubiquiti documentation.
4.1 Mounting the Device
- Attach the Ball Joint Mount to the NanoBeam device.
- Secure the device to a pole or mast using the Metal Strap and Lock Ring. Ensure the device is mounted securely and has a clear line of sight to the other NanoBeam unit or access point.
4.2 Powering On and Initial Configuration
- Connect an Ethernet cable from the NanoBeam's Ethernet port to the PoE port on the Gigabit PoE adapter.
- Connect another Ethernet cable from the LAN port on the Gigabit PoE adapter to your computer or network switch.
- Connect the Power Cord to the Gigabit PoE adapter and plug it into a power outlet.
- The device will power on. Use the dedicated Wi-Fi radio for management by connecting to the NanoBeam's Wi-Fi network from your mobile device.
- Download and use the UISP mobile application (available on Google Play and Apple App Store) for simplified setup and configuration. The app communicates with the NanoBeam unit for approximately 15 minutes after power-on to assist with initial setup.
- Alternatively, access the device's web interface via a web browser by navigating to its default IP address (refer to the Quick Start Guide for the default IP).
- Follow the on-screen prompts to configure the device for your specific network requirements, such as setting up a Point-to-Point or Point-to-MultiPoint link.

5. Operating Modes
The NanoBeam ac Gen2 supports various operating modes to suit different network architectures.
5.1 Point-to-Point (PtP) Link
In a PtP configuration, two NanoBeam devices establish a direct wireless link to extend network connectivity between two locations. One device typically acts as an Access Point (AP) and the other as a Station.

Image: Visual representation of a Point-to-Point wireless connection between two buildings using NanoBeam devices.
5.2 Point-to-MultiPoint (PtMP) Client Link
In a PtMP setup, a central Access Point (e.g., an airMAX BaseStation) communicates with multiple NanoBeam devices acting as CPEs (Customer Premises Equipment) at various client locations. Each NanoBeam 5AC Gen 2 functions as a client device in this network.

7. Troubleshooting
This section provides solutions to common issues you might encounter.
- No Power:
- Verify that the PoE adapter is properly connected to a power source and the NanoBeam.
- Check the power cord and Ethernet cables for damage.
- Ensure the power outlet is functional.
- No Network Connectivity:
- Confirm that both NanoBeam devices in a PtP link are powered on and aligned correctly.
- Check Ethernet cable connections between the NanoBeam, PoE adapter, and network equipment.
- Verify network settings (IP addresses, subnet masks, gateway) are correctly configured.
- Ensure there is a clear line of sight between devices, free from obstructions.
- Poor Signal Strength:
- Adjust the alignment of the NanoBeam devices for optimal signal reception. Use the signal strength LEDs or the UISP app for precise alignment.
- Check for any new obstructions that might be blocking the line of sight.
- Consider reducing the distance between devices if possible, or using a higher gain antenna if available (though this model has an integrated antenna).
- Cannot Access Web Interface/UISP App:
- Ensure your computer or mobile device is connected to the correct network segment or the NanoBeam's management Wi-Fi.
- Verify the IP address of the NanoBeam and your device.
- Try resetting the device to factory defaults using the Reset Button (press and hold for 10 seconds while powered on). Warning: This will erase all custom configurations.
8. Specifications
| Feature | Detail |
|---|---|
| Model Number | NBE-5AC-GEN2 |
| Brand | Ubiquiti Networks |
| Product Dimensions | 8.7 x 8.6 x 4 inches |
| Item Weight | 4.3 pounds |
| Antenna Gain | 19 dBi |
| Maximum Range | 15000 Meters (15+ km) |
| Processor | Atheros MIPS 74Kc 720 MHz |
| Memory | 128MB DDR2 |
| Flash Memory | 8MB |
| PoE Support | Gigabit PoE (24V, 0.5A) |
| Operating System | airOS 8 |
